Job description

PrimeSites is seeking a detail-oriented Compliance Associate to support affordable housing communities by ensuring compliance with federal, state, and local affordable housing regulations. This position is responsible for processing and reviewing resident certifications, maintaining accurate compliance records, and partnering with Property Managers to ensure program requirements are met.

The Compliance Associate plays a vital role in maintaining the integrity of our affordable housing portfolio by ensuring resident files are accurate, complete, and audit-ready.

Key Responsibilities
  • Process and review initial, annual, and interim resident certifications.
  • Verify household income, assets, and eligibility for affordable housing programs.
  • Review resident files for accuracy, completeness, and regulatory compliance.
  • Ensure certifications are completed within required deadlines.
  • Communicate with Property Managers regarding missing documentation and file corrections.
  • Maintain organized electronic and physical compliance records.
  • Assist with agency, syndicator, lender, and investor audits.
  • Monitor regulatory deadlines and compliance reporting requirements.
  • Stay current on affordable housing regulations and company policies.
  • Provide exceptional customer service to applicants, residents, and onsite teams.
Required Qualifications
  • 1-3 years of affordable housing compliance experience preferred.
  • Knowledge of LIHTC regulations preferred.
  • Experience with HOME, HTF, HUD, or Section 8 programs is a plus.
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Excellent communication and customer service skills.
  • Ability to prioritize multiple deadlines.
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office.
  • Experience with property management or compliance software preferred.
  • Must provide three professional references.
  • Successful completion of a criminal background check.
